Selecting a field service-specific application is complicated, with many businesses considering themselves part of another, larger industry segment and lacking an understanding of how their unique requirements play into selecting software. As a result, field service companies often settle for the wrong solution and face obstacles that could have been avoided had they implemented the proper functionality. Field services require high-level automation for estimating, quoting, work orders, and much more, making it difficult to simply “identify” the right application, not to mention determining the correct software, third-party add-ons, and implementation partner. In this episode of The ERP Advisor, Shawn Windle will uncover the most important factors to consider when selecting software for your field services company.
